Morning Energy Drink With Full Protein Why Milk Soaked Makhana Is Becoming a Daily Health Habit

Health experts highlight that consuming milk soaked makhana in the morning may improve bone strength, boost immunity, support heart health, aid digestion, and promote weight management when included regularly in a balanced diet

In recent years, makhana has slowly moved from being a traditional snack to a widely recognized superfood. Often called fox nuts or lotus seeds, it is now gaining attention among health conscious people who are looking for simple yet nutrient rich food options. Nutrition experts say that when makhana is combined with milk, its benefits increase significantly, making it a powerful morning energy food.

Many people today are trying different foods to improve their health, and makhana has found a special place in this trend. It is light, easy to digest, and packed with essential nutrients. Traditionally eaten roasted, it is now also being consumed after soaking in milk, a practice that is believed to enhance its nutritional value and overall benefits.

One of the biggest advantages of this combination is its effect on bones and muscles. Both milk and makhana are rich in calcium and protein, which help strengthen bones, teeth, and muscles. Regular consumption may also help reduce the risk of bone weakness related conditions while supporting muscle repair and growth.

Immunity is another area where this simple food combination plays a strong role. Makhana contains antioxidants that help the body fight harmful free radicals. When combined with the vitamins and minerals present in milk, it supports a stronger immune system and helps the body stay protected from seasonal infections and illnesses.

Heart health also benefits from this nutrient rich pairing. Makhana is naturally low in cholesterol and sodium, which makes it suitable for maintaining healthy blood pressure levels. When taken with milk, it may support better cardiovascular function and reduce strain on the heart over time.

Digestive health improves as well when this food is included in the diet. The fiber in makhana helps regulate bowel movements and prevent constipation. Milk, on the other hand, soothes the digestive system and supports better gut activity. Together, they contribute to a smoother and more balanced metabolism.

Weight management is another reason why many people are adding it to their morning routine. Milk soaked makhana keeps the stomach full for a longer time, reducing unnecessary snacking and cravings. At the same time, it provides steady energy without feeling heavy, making it a practical option for those trying to control their weight.

There are also visible beauty related benefits linked to this habit. The antioxidant properties of makhana, combined with the hydration provided by milk, help improve skin health. Regular intake may support clearer, more radiant skin while reducing early signs of aging such as fine lines and dullness.

Experts also point out its role in supporting kidney function. Makhana acts as a natural detoxifying food by helping the body eliminate waste, while milk maintains electrolyte balance. This combination supports overall internal cleansing and contributes to better organ function when consumed regularly.

In simple terms, milk soaked makhana is not just a trend but a nutrient dense morning option that supports overall wellness. When included as part of a balanced diet, it can contribute to stronger bones, better digestion, improved immunity, and sustained energy throughout the day.
